Output 383af6d6ce5045ebad8b0ac9820865ff33ecf0336c5319943f291e03288ef623:2

value
51696827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28621c9a108001750265916efd20136a9595a84e OP_EQUAL
address
MBago2STL5kxqeAheg8PBbv9SVEf8H3Q9K
transaction
383af6d6ce5045ebad8b0ac9820865ff33ecf0336c5319943f291e03288ef623
spent
true